Fusion Poser: 3D Human Pose Estimation using Sparse IMUs and Head Tracker in real-time

This repository contains the dataset of the Sensors 2022 paper Fusion Poser: 3D Human Pose Estimation using Sparse IMUs and Head Tracker in real-time.


File formats

  • real This data contains the Inertial Measurements Units (IMUs) data from 6 Xsens DOT and full-body joints data from OptiTrack.
  • synth This data contains the synthesized IMU data from 3d human motion.

Each npz file store a dictionary as:

  • x: a numpy array of shape (N, 430), head height (1) + sensor# (6) * feature# (quaternions (4) + acceleration (3))
  • y: a numpy array of shape (N, 146), joint_pos + joint_ros
    • joint_pos: a numpy array of shape (N, 62)
    • joint_ros: a numpy array of shape (N, 84)
